Found a lump in Breast, feeling VERY anxious, what could it be ?

So today i was doing a self examination and I felt a round hard lump the size of my thumb under my left breast under my nipple. It does hurt when pressed and does slightly move when i try moving it, of course the first though that came to mind was possible Breast Cancer the thing is im 20 years old and I have heard that it is rare for woman my age to get it, but it is a possibillity , ive been trying to look up what It is online and things like cysts or lipoma are popping up, I would usually go to the doctor to check it out but my health insurance expired , I just need an idea of maybe what it could be as I am feeling very anxious and stressed about it , any comment or idea on this helps,thank you .

Health insurance or not you definitely should have this checked out very soon. True that at your age BC is not at all common but that doesn't mean something like this should be ignored !  If you are unable to afford a visit to the Dr I'm sure you would have access to a free or low cost clinic in your area. This could certainly be either a cyst or fibroadenoma (a benign breast tumor); both fit the description you have posted. At this point any Physician would be appropriate such as your Gyn to do a breast exam and perhaps an Ultrasound to help in identifying the nature of this lump. May I suggest that you NOT continue to look up various things online .... only a Medical Professional is qualified to deal with problems such as yours. I would think you have seen a Dr at some point and even though you are without health ins. at the moment you should call his/her office to inquire about being seen regarding this issue.  Best wishes and Kindest regards ...
